G.R. No. 115455 | 1995-10-30

R E S O L U T I O N

MENDOZA, J p:

These are motions seeking reconsideration of our decision dismissing the petitions filed in these cases for the declaration of unconstitutionality of R.A. No. 7716, otherwise known as the Expanded Value-Added Tax Law. The motions, of which there are 10 in all, have been filed by the several petitioners in these cases, with the exception of the Philippines Educational Publishers Association, Inc. and the Association of Philippine Booksellers, petitioners in G.R. No. 115931.
